Распаўсюджаныя тыпы файлаў і пашырэння файлаў

Што азначаюць усе гэтыя тыпы файлаў?

Пры вывучэнні таго, што патрабуецца, каб стварыць вэб-старонку, вы сутыкнецеся з рознымі тыпамі файлаў. Нягледзячы на ​​тое, што большасць вэб-старонак выконваюцца на вэб-серверах Unix, якія, як Mac, якія не патрабуюць пашырэння файлаў, пашырэння файлаў з'яўляюцца найбольш распаўсюджаным спосабам правесці адрозненне паміж файламі. Пасля таго, як вы бачыце, імя файла і пашырэнне, вы ведаеце, які тып файла, які, як вэб-сервер выкарыстоўвае яго, і як вы можаце атрымаць доступ да яго.

Тыпы Common File

Найбольш распаўсюджаныя файлы на вэб-серверах:

вэб-старонка

Ёсць два пашырэння, якія з'яўляюцца стандартнымі для вэб-старонак:

.html
.htm

Там няма ніякай розніцы паміж гэтымі двума пашырэннямі, вы можаце выкарыстоўваць або на большасці вэб-сервераў.

.html>
.html быў арыгінальным пашырэнне для HTML-старонак на вэб-хостынгу Unix машын. Ён спасылаецца на любы файл, HTML (або XHTML).

.htm
.htm быў створаны Windows / DOS з-за яго патрабаванне для пашырэньні файлаў 3 знакаў. Ён таксама спасылаецца на HTML (і XHTML) файлаў, і можа быць выкарыстаны на любым вэб-сэрвэры, незалежна ад аперацыйнай сістэмы.

index.htm і index.html
Гэта старонка па змаўчанні ў дырэкторыі на большасці вэб-сервераў. Калі вы хочаце кагосьці, каб перайсці да вэб-старонцы, але вы не хочаце, каб яны павінны ўвесці імя файла, вы павінны назваць першай старонкі index.html. Напрыклад http://thoughtco.com/index.htm будзе ісці ў тым жа месцы, http://thoughtco.com/.

Некаторыя вэб-серверы называюць гэтую старонку «default.htm», і вы можаце змяніць імя файла, калі ў вас ёсць доступ да канфігурацыі сервера. Даведайцеся больш пра index.html старонак

Большасць вэб-браўзэраў можна размясціць 2 тыпу вэб-малюнкі непасрэдна ў браўзэры, а трэці тып (PNG) атрымлівае значна больш падтрымкі. Звярніце ўвагу, што існуюць і іншыя фарматы выявы, якія падтрымліваюць некаторыя браўзэры, але гэтыя тры тыпу з'яўляюцца найбольш распаўсюджанымі.

.gif
Файл GIF з'яўляецца і фармат малюнка, які быў упершыню распрацаваны CompuServe. Лепш за ўсё выкарыстоўваць для малюнкаў з плоскімі кветкамі. Гэта дае магчымасць «індэксны» колер на малюнках, каб пераканацца, што яны ўтрымліваюць толькі бяспечныя вэб-колеру або невялікую палітру кветак і (з плоскімі каляровымі малюнкамі), каб малюнкі менш.

Акрамя таго, можна ствараць аніміраваныя малюнкі з выкарыстаннем GIF-файлаў.

.jpg
JPG або файл JPEG фармат быў створаны для фатаграфічных малюнкаў. Калі выява мае фатаграфічны якасць, без абшараў плоскага колеру, яна добра падыходзіць для таго, каб быць JPG файламі. Фотаздымкі, якія захоўваюцца ў JPG файлы, як правіла, менш, чым той жа файл, захаваны ў фармаце GIF.

.png
PNG або Portable Network Graphic ўяўляе сабой графічны фармат файла, які быў зроблены для Інтэрнэту. Ён мае лепшае сціск, колер і празрыстасць, чым GIF-файлы. PNG-файлы не абавязкова павінны мець пашырэнне .png, але гэта, як вы будзеце часцей бачыць іх.

Калі выкарыстоўваць JPG, GIF ці PNG фарматы для вашага вэб - малюнкаў

Сцэнары ўяўляюць сабой файлы, якія актывізуюць дынамічныя дзеянні на вэб-сайтах. Ёсць шмат тыпаў сцэнарыяў. Такія толькі некаторыя з іх, якія з'яўляюцца даволі Comon на вэб-сайтах.

.cgi
CGI расшыфроўваецца як Common Interface Gateway. Файл .cgi ўяўляе сабой файл, які будзе працаваць на вэб-сэрвэры і ўзаемадзейнічаць з вэб-карыстальніка. CGI-файлы могуць быць запісаныя з рознымі мовамі праграмавання, як Perl, C, Tcl і іншыя. Файл CGI не павінен мець пашырэнне .cgi, вы можаце таксама ўбачыць іх у / CGI-BIN каталогаў на вэб-сайтах.

.pl
Гэта пашырэнне паказвае на файл Perl. Многія вэб-серверы будуць запускаць .pl файл як CGI.

.js
.js файл ўяўляе сабой файл JavaScript. Вы можаце загрузіць файлы JavaScript у самой вэб-старонкі, ці вы можаце напісаць JavaScript і змясціць яго ў вонкавым файле і загружаць яго адтуль. Калі вы пішаце JavaScript ў вэб-старонкі, вы не ўбачыце .js пашырэнне, як гэта будзе частка HTML-файла.

.java або .class
Java гэта зусім іншую мову праграмавання з JavaScript. І гэтыя два пашырэння часта звязаныя з праграмамі Java. У той час як вы, верагодна, не сутыкнецеся з .java або .class файл на вэб-старонцы, гэтыя файлы часта выкарыстоўваюцца для стварэння Java-аплетаў для вэб-старонак.

На наступным старонцы вы даведаецеся аб серверных сцэнараў, якія вельмі распаўсюджаныя на вэб-старонках.

Ёсць таксама некаторыя іншыя тыпы файлаў, якія вы можаце ўбачыць на вэб-серверы. Гэтыя файлы, як правіла, каб даць вам больш магутнасці і гнуткасці на сваім сайце.

.php і .php3
.php пашырэнне амаль гэтак жа папулярныя, як .html або .htm на вэб-старонках. Гэта пашырэнне паказвае на PHP старонку. PHP з'яўляецца сцэнарыяў праграма, якая прыносіць вэб-скрыптоў, макрасаў і ўключае ў свой вэб-сайт.

.shtm і .shtml
.shtml пашырэнне паказвае на файл HTML , які павінен быць прагледжаныя з інтэрпрэтатарам SSI.

SSI расшыфроўваецца Server Side Уключае. Яны дазваляюць ўключаць адну вэб-старонку ўнутры іншага, і дадаць макра-падобныя дзеянні на ваш сайт.

.asp
Файл .asp паказвае на тое, што вэб-старонка з'яўляецца Active Server Page. ASP забяспечвае сцэнары, макрасы, і ўключае ў сябе файлы на вэб-сайт. Яна таксама забяспечвае сувязь з базамі дадзеных і многае іншае. Гэта найбольш часта сустракаецца на вэб-серверах Windows.

.cfm і .cfml
Гэтыя тыпы файлаў паказваюць, што файл з'яўляецца ColdFusion файл. ColdFusion з'яўляецца магутным інструментам кіравання на боку сервера змесціва, якое прыносіць макрасы, скрыпты і многія іншыя для вашых вэб-старонак.